作者dexders (??)
看板ASM
標題[問題] ASIX 80390
時間Tue Feb 9 07:14:23 2010
現在開發一個案子是用AX11015驅動5.7"液晶+觸控面板
液晶有內建driver
現在是透過一顆CPLD去驅動 把液晶當作是外部記憶體
但因為液晶driver給的datasheet跟實際運作有差異
速度完全不夠跟不上 簡單的說 就是datasheet騙人
MCU原本100Mhz的速度 被逼得只能用25Mhz來跑
且那顆driver也已經停產 .....
現在換一顆SSD1963
想改用AX11015內建的Local Bus Interface做DMA資料傳輸
有稍微看一下datasheet 裡面只有提到可跟STv0676 M-JPEG
encoder chip做連接
但對這顆MCU跟DMA都相當不熟
不曉得版上有沒有同仁使用過這顆80390 MCU可以提供一點意見
為了提升液晶更新的速度 已經出了好幾版硬體 ~_~
小小的抱怨一下
這顆AX11015實在不是普通的難用
明明是全雙工UART
卻根本沒辦法同時傳送接收
丟給MCU的資料LOSS n百次以上 才有一次會收到
還有其他問題 都不曉得要從哪說起
功能強大是沒錯啦 但是真的用起來卻一點感覺都沒有....
--
※ 發信站: 批踢踢實業坊(ptt.cc)
◆ From: 123.204.194.24
1F:→ manchester77:這顆我有用過,他有兩組UART,您可以試試看 02/09 10:28
2F:推 WolfLord:這個mcu我只有拿到樣品板預計要作產品但還沒簽約 02/09 12:13
3F:→ WolfLord:試跑起來我覺得來ok啊~ 他的核心是dalls的ip 只要當dl系 02/09 12:14
4F:→ WolfLord:用就差不多了。至於uart的問題,您是不是有isr沒處理完 02/09 12:15
5F:→ WolfLord:沒有正常tret ? 另,lcm我大多都用extram去draw然後 02/09 12:15
6F:→ WolfLord:用dma去傳送,千萬別相信lcm driver所宣稱得存取速度XD 02/09 12:16
7F:→ dexders:我兩組uart都有在使用 但很神奇的是 我只需要init UART0 02/10 00:02
8F:→ dexders:UART1就跟著動作...鮑率都是一樣的 02/10 00:03
9F:→ dexders:而且中斷能關的都關了 只剩UART 還是一樣一直loss資料 02/10 00:04
10F:→ manchester77:那就看線路接的對不對囉!! 02/11 10:44
11F:→ dexders:也就TXD RXD兩隻腳 要接錯應該不怎麼簡單吧我想 02/11 11:12
12F:→ dexders:要是真接錯 也收不到 02/11 11:13
13F:→ manchester77:因為有兩組UART,UART0和UART1,先檢查看看是否有 02/11 13:10
14F:→ manchester77:接出來,如果有的話,那就只剩下程式的問題囉!! 02/11 13:10